Given numbers are 298, 774, 577, 247
The list of prime factors of all numbers are
Prime factors of 298 are 2 x 149
Prime factors of 774 are 2 x 3 x 3 x 43
Prime factors of 577 are 577
Prime factors of 247 are 13 x 19
The above numbers do not have any common prime factor. So GCD is 1
